Shakespeare in Lambeth - a talk by Jon Newman

Monday, June 9, 2025

Ever thought Shakespeare needed more excitement? You’re not alone - early 1800s South Bank theatre impresarios thought so too. Archivist Jon Newman will share his latest talk, featuring Othello on horseback, Macbeth with 50 singing witches and tragic death scenes mixed with comedy.

Lambeth Country Show

Saturday, June 7, 2025, Sunday, June 8, 2025

The Lambeth Country Show is one of south London’s largest free community festivals, bringing together a mix of music, agriculture, local enterprise and family activities. Organised by Lambeth Council, the event has been a fixture in Brockwell Park for over 50 years.
